2010-08-27 5 views
0

Les éléments suivants sont créés dynamiquement.Comment ajouter | (pipe) entre liste avec jquery

<div id="footermenu"> 
<ul><li><a href="Nettbutikk.asp" title="" class="topactive">Nettbutikk</a></li> 
<li><a href="Infosenter.asp" title="" class="">Infosenter</a></li> 
<li><a href="Kontakt_oss.asp" title="" class="">Kontakt oss</a></li> 
</ul> 
</div> 

Nettbutikk Infosenter Koatakt oss

Je voudrais ajouter | entre faire comme ça.

Nettbutikk | Infosenter | Koatakt oss

Nettbutikk etc sera changé à l'avenir, alors j'ai pensé que je devrais utiliser li: first et li: nth-child (2).

J'ai essayé ceci mais il donne une erreur indiquant "TypeError: $ (" # footermenu ul li: first ") est null {message =" $ ("# footermenu ul li: first") est null ", plus. ..} "

$("#footermenu ul li:first").append(' | '); 

Quelqu'un pourrait-il me dire comment faire s'il vous plaît?

Merci d'avance pour votre aide.

+1

Pourquoi ne pas simplement utiliser $ ("# footermenu ul li: not (: last)") '? –

Répondre

1

Works for me. Êtes-vous sûr d'inclure correctement jQuery?

+0

Dah, désolé désolé. Et merci. – shin

Questions connexes